About Josie Baines
Josie Baines is an experienced MSK Physiotherapist and First Contact Practitioner (FCP), currently working with Leeds Community Healthcare NHS Trust. She has built her career across a range of physiotherapy and sports therapy settings, developing specialist skills in musculoskeletal care, rehabilitation, and sports injury management. She began her clinical journey after completing a BSc in Sport Therapy at York St. John University in 2015, graduating with first-class honours. She went on to earn her MSc in Physiotherapy from Leeds Beckett University in 2019. Josie’s professional career has included roles across both the NHS and private practice. At Leeds Teaching Hospitals NHS Trust, she worked as a Physiotherapist and later as a Specialist Sarcoma Physiotherapist, gaining experience in oncology-related rehabilitation alongside general MSK practice. She also held physiotherapy positions at Sano Physiotherapy Ltd and Spire Healthcare Group, where she worked as a Senior MSK Physiotherapist. Alongside her NHS commitments, Josie has provided physiotherapy support for professional and community sport. She was a Physiotherapist for Goalball UK, supporting elite visually impaired athletes, and previously worked with the Leeds Rhinos Foundation as well as the York City Girls RTC as a Sports Therapist. Earlier in her career, she gained valuable experience as a Rehabilitation Assistant with the NHS, which laid the foundation for her patient-focused approach to care.
